Audio Cues and the Language of Attention
People respond to sound long before they consciously process what they see. A short tone can immediately signal a change, a completion, or an event requiring attention. Human hearing evolved to detect patterns and react quickly to environmental changes, which explains why sound remains powerful even in digital spaces.
Simple notification sounds, brief melodies, and rhythmic effects often serve as markers. They tell users that something has changed. Despite the importance of visual design, sound frequently acts as the first signal that directs a person’s awareness.
According to research from The American Psychological Association, repeated auditory patterns can shape expectation and reinforce attention over time. When a person hears familiar sounds repeatedly, the brain starts anticipating what follows next. This process happens across many digital environments, including mobile applications, games, and streaming platforms.
The Psychology Behind Timing and Reward Signals
Timing matters as much as the sound itself. A tone played too early may feel disconnected. A delayed cue can create confusion. Effective timing creates a sense of sequence, where actions and responses appear linked in a way that feels natural.
Studies published by The National Center for Biotechnology Information suggest that immediate sensory feedback can strengthen attention patterns because the brain tends to associate actions with outcomes when they occur close together. This principle appears in many everyday experiences. A keyboard click confirms a press. A phone vibration confirms a message. Digital gaming environments use similar concepts.
Reward sounds often create a feeling of completion or progress. They can signal achievement, indicate progression, or reinforce interaction. However, the psychological effect is not entirely about pleasure. Timing creates expectation, and expectation itself can become a powerful factor in maintaining attention.
A gaming interface or interactive entertainment system may use rising tones, repeated notes, or layered sound effects to signal activity. The auditory environment becomes part of the experience rather than a background feature.
Engagement Versus Overstimulation
Despite the benefits of carefully designed audio systems, there is another side to the discussion. Increased engagement can gradually shift toward overstimulation if sound becomes excessive or too frequent.
Continuous sensory input may create fatigue rather than comfort. According to Harvard Medical School, repeated stimulation and constant interruptions can increase mental strain and reduce concentration over time. The same principle can apply in digital environments where rapid audio signals appear repeatedly without pauses.
Consider two different experiences. One platform uses occasional sounds to guide user activity. Another relies on constant alerts, overlapping effects, and frequent sensory triggers. The first creates structure and direction. The second can create noise.
This contrast reveals an important tension within sound design. Designers often seek stronger engagement, while users generally prefer clarity and comfort. Excessive stimulation may initially hold attention, but it can eventually produce the opposite effect.

Implications for User Behavior
Sound influences behavior in subtle ways because people rarely focus on it consciously. A user may remember visual elements while overlooking the role audio played in shaping reactions and pacing.
These effects extend beyond gaming itself. Sound can affect session duration, emotional state, and perceived enjoyment. Small adjustments in timing may alter how an activity feels, even when users do not recognize the change directly.
At the same time, awareness matters. Understanding how sensory systems operate allows users to approach digital experiences with more perspective. Interaction is rarely guided by visuals alone. Sound frequently acts as an invisible layer shaping attention in the background.
Digital environments continue evolving, and audio systems will likely become more adaptive and personalized. Designers may develop experiences that respond to individual behavior patterns while reducing unnecessary sensory overload.
